Overview

Critical Manufacturing is a Manufacturing Execution System (MES) built for high-complexity discrete manufacturing, with particular depth in semiconductor, electronics/SMT, medical device and industrial equipment production. Founded in 2009 and headquartered in Porto (Maia), Portugal, the company has been a strategic investment of ASMPT (formerly ASM Pacific Technology) since 2018, positioning its software as the execution layer that complements ASMPT's SMT and semiconductor assembly hardware.

The platform is delivered as a natively integrated suite spanning production execution, quality (SPC, sampling/AQL), equipment engineering and OEE, advanced planning and scheduling, material logistics, traceability/genealogy down to batch, lot, wafer or serialized-unit level, and an Enterprise Integration module for connecting to ERP, PLM and other enterprise systems. More recent additions include the fabLIVE digital twin, IoT connectivity (Unified Namespace), and AI Copilots for shop-floor decision support.

On the ERP side, Critical Manufacturing's Enterprise Integration module uses a message-queue-based, bi-directional asynchronous integration mechanism aligned to the ANSI/ISA-95 standard, synchronizing orders, BOMs and master data from the ERP down to the MES and feeding production results, consumption and quality data back up. Customers and partners have implemented this integration against SAP in live multi-factory deployments.

Features & capabilities

Production Execution & Routing

Core shop-floor execution, process flow and dispatching.

  • Configurable production execution engine
  • Routing and dispatching with rework paths
  • Service-based resource/material matching
  • Work-in-process and shop order tracking
  • Electronic work instructions

Quality Management

In-line quality control and non-conformance handling.

  • Statistical Process Control (variable and attribute charts)
  • Sampling-based inspection with AQL support
  • Non-conformance and exception management workflows
  • Corrective and preventive action tracking

Equipment Engineering & Automation

Factory resource modeling, OEE and equipment connectivity.

  • Hierarchical equipment/resource object model
  •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E) tracking
  • Maintenance planning and resource state management
  • Tooling and reticle lifecycle management with calibration tracking
  • Factory automation and equipment integration

Traceability & Genealogy

End-to-end material and product history.

  • Batch, lot, wafer and serialized-unit traceability
  • Full material transaction and genealogy history
  • Genealogic app for product genealogy tracking

Planning, Scheduling & Logistics

Production planning and material flow.

  • Advanced planning and scheduling
  • Material logistics management
  • Experiment management / design-of-experiments execution

Enterprise Integration

Connectivity to ERP, PLM and enterprise systems.

  • Message-queue-based bi-directional integration engine
  • ANSI/ISA-95-aligned enterprise-to-MES data model
  • ERP order, BOM and master-data synchronization
  • MES-to-ERP production and consumption feedback
  • PLM integration for product design and non-conformance feedback

Digital Twin, IoT & Analytics

Real-time visualization and AI-assisted insight.

  • fabLIVE factory digital twin
  • IoT device connectivity and Unified Namespace
  • Enterprise data platform across plants
  • AI Copilots for shop-floor Q&A and dashboards

Critical Manufacturing — frequently asked questions

Does Critical Manufacturing integrate with SAP?

Yes. Critical Manufacturing's Enterprise Integration module provides a bi-directional, message-queue-based connection to SAP, synchronizing orders, BOMs and master data down to the shop floor and feeding production, consumption and quality results back to SAP. Integration partners have deployed this across multi-factory SAP environments.

How much does Critical Manufacturing MES cost?

Pricing is not publicly listed. Critical Manufacturing is sold on a quote basis, priced by plant scope, modules deployed and implementation requirements, typically through direct sales or certified implementation partners.

Who owns Critical Manufacturing?

Critical Manufacturing has been a strategic investment of ASMPT (formerly ASM Pacific Technology) since 2018, complementing ASMPT's SMT and semiconductor assembly equipment business with an MES software layer.

What industries does Critical Manufacturing MES serve?

It is built primarily for semiconductor, electronics/SMT, medical device and industrial equipment manufacturers that need detailed traceability, quality control and equipment engineering on the shop floor.
